MX Hedge Fund Activity: Q4 2019 in Review

92 of the 5,076 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Magnachip Semiconductor (MX) for Q4 2019, worth a combined $383M — up 18% from $325M a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 22 funds opened new MX positions and 6 closed out — a net gain of 16 holders — while 32 added to existing stakes and 27 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Arrowstreet Capital, adding an estimated $3.78M. The largest seller was Brigade Capital Management, cutting an estimated $14.3M.
